28602953032269000 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of two thousand, eight hundred eighty divisors.

Prime factorization of 28602953032269000:

23 × 3 × 53 × 7 × 112 × 172 × 794

(2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 7 × 11 × 11 × 17 × 17 × 79 × 79 × 79 × 79)
